Assessing the Damage: Types of Breaks

The first step in mending a broken backpack strap is to understand the nature of the damage. Straps can break in different ways:

  • Near the Buckle: This is a common point of failure due to repeated tension.

  • Middle of the Strap: Resulting from excessive weight or mishandling.

  • Attachment to the Backpack: Where the strap connects to the bag’s body.

Once you’ve identified the type of break, you can select the appropriate repair method.

Method 1: Craft a Practical Solution with DIY Repairs

With a few basic tools and materials, you can tackle strap repairs yourself:

  • Simple Stitching: For minor tears, reinforce the strap using a needle and thread. Add duct tape for extra durability.

  • Creative Clasps: Connect broken ends using key rings, carabiners, or zip ties. Secure with duct tape or fabric glue.

  • Strengthening Straps: If the entire strap is weak, sew on a second strap or webbing parallel to it.

Method 2: Engage a Professional for Swift Repairs

If you lack the time or skills for DIY repairs, consider seeking professional assistance:

  • Local Shoe Repair Shops: Many shops also offer backpack repairs with expert stitching and reinforcement.

  • Tailors: Tailors can mend tears, replace hardware, and tailor straps to a comfortable fit.

  • Backpack Manufacturers: Some manufacturers offer repair services for their products. Contact them for assistance.

Method 3: Discover Innovative Replacements

If the original strap is beyond repair, consider replacing it with a compatible one:

  • Match the Original Design: Look for straps with similar width, material, and hardware color.

  • Upgrade the Functionality: Opt for straps with padded shoulders, adjustable lengths, or additional features like water bottle holders.

  • Experiment with Styles: Explore different strap designs to customize your backpack’s appearance.

Expert Tips: Preventing Future Breakage

  • Distribute Weight Evenly: Avoid overloading your backpack on one side, which puts strain on a single strap.

  • Handle with Care: Lift your backpack by both straps, avoiding pulling on one.

  • Store Properly: Unpack your backpack and hang it or lay it flat to prevent straps from stretching.
